The Meaning of the Divine Name (Yahweh) in Exodus

April 4th, 2008 · 2 Comments

This is a paper I wrote in 2006 for the Master of Arts in Theology course I am doing. It looks at the meaning of the name Yahweh in Exodus, in Exodus 3:12-15 and Exodus 6:2-5 and across the whole book, and suggests an outline for the whole book (two halves, Exodus 1-18 and 19-40, each with ten subsections). It can readily be adapted to show the literary and theological unity of the book of Exodus. Hope someone finds it useful.
